Web9 de jun. de 2024 · A mouse can get into the ductwork and it might take a really long time to detect its presence in these structures. A mouse is a very small animal and can move in areas within a house without you noticing it. Mice usually make holes through the pipes, which they use to travel around the ducts. Once it gets into the furnace, it will create foul ... As fall rolls around and temperatures drop, mice are searching for a cozy, warm place to stay for the winter. Unfortunately, your home is the perfect overwintering spot for a mouse. Mice are active year-round, but you will find them in homes more often in the colder months. WebMice are naturally inquisitive and can squeeze through cracks as small as 5mm, to search for food and shelter. If a neighbouring property has an infestation, this can spread very quickly into your home or business. They can also come into your property by climbing vines or trellis against the walls of your building. Web1 de ago. de 2024 · When properly used, they can stop mice from becoming a problem.
